Lost potential

A movie without any depth. While watching new movie, you expect to see something "different", something that you don't see in every single show- here you can't find this. Every aspect of this is predictable; before you even start, you already know the whole story and what would happen next, so it's boring.

Story about teacher fighting against kids who don't face consequences for their actions? Yeah, we have all seen this before. Of course, you can make something enjoyable from this, but I think the director didn't know how.

I really like the idea of a teacher fighting against bad actions, but in this movie I couldn't understand it. If you want to help kids, you should do it by reporting it to the police or by finding the evidence, not by beating people. The biggest absurd here was that the teacher fought against Sugang in front of the whole school. Seriously? How is it even possible that the person who should educate had a battle in front of everyone? Teachers should represent responsibility and teach good behavior, rather than promoting violence as a solution.

When it comes to Sugang, I want to say that Lee Junyoung is a really good actor. I think he played his role very well, but at the same time, he didn't quite fit for this role. Like why a person from high school looked like a grown man? Rather than looking like a student, he looked more like a boss from a gang, who control kids. It didn't make any sense.

The movie tried to show a story about justice, but it didn't work out. It's illogical why only one person got the penalty, even though he wasn't the only person who bullied other people. Also, why didn't the teacher face any consequences? She was beating students, and despite her "good" intentions, she did bad things for which she should go to jail.

When One Brave Soul Stands Against Evil

Brave Citizen is an action-packed thriller that blends dark humor, intense fight scenes, and social commentary into a story about standing up to injustice. Based on the popular webtoon, the film follows a once-promising boxing champion who takes a temporary teaching job at a high school, hoping to earn a permanent position. Instead, she finds herself surrounded by corruption, fear, and a violent student who believes he is untouchable.

The female lead, **So Si-min** (played by Shin Hye-sun), is the heart of the movie. Once a national boxing champion, she has spent years hiding her true abilities to avoid trouble and protect her future. Shin Hye-sun perfectly balances Si-min's warm, compassionate personality with the fierce determination that emerges when she can no longer ignore the suffering around her. Watching her struggle between doing what is safe and doing what is right makes her an incredibly relatable and inspiring heroine.

The male lead and primary antagonist, **Han Su-gang** (played by Lee Jun-young), is one of the film's greatest strengths. Su-gang is arrogant, manipulative, and terrifying because he believes his family's wealth and influence place him above the law. Lee Jun-young delivers a chilling performance, portraying a bully who uses fear and violence to control everyone around him. Rather than being a one-dimensional villain, he represents the consequences of power without accountability, making every confrontation with Si-min feel meaningful and intensely satisfying.

What makes *Brave Citizen* stand out is that it isn't just about physical fights. It explores how fear allows bullying to grow, how people often remain silent to protect themselves, and how one person's courage can inspire others to stand up against injustice. The action choreography is exciting, but the emotional victories are just as rewarding.

Shin Hye-sun once again proves why she is one of Korea's most versatile actresses, effortlessly shifting between comedy, heartfelt emotion, and explosive action. Combined with Lee Jun-young's commanding performance, the two create a compelling battle of strength, determination, and willpower.

If you enjoy stories featuring a strong female protagonist, satisfying action, memorable villains, and a message about standing up for those who cannot defend themselves, *Brave Citizen* is a film well worth watching. It reminds us that true courage isn't about being fearless—it's about choosing to do the right thing, even when the odds are stacked against you.

GREAT MOVIE. HONESTLY.

Starts off strong with si min, a teacher, who was an aspiring athlete in the past as a boxer, yet had to pull out due to her dad’s debt, which led to her becoming a contract teacher at a school that is labelled to “excel at anti-bullying”, only to find out that it’s a school thriving on violence, with a boy named Su gang being the main perpetrator. As Si min finds out Su gang was targeting his classmate named Jin hyeong, she decides to wear a cat mask, and disguise herself and fight Su gang to get justice. This was working GREAT until Jin hyeong’s friend, byeong Jin, a graduate from the same school, and Su gang’s old target, finds out Si min’s identity as the “kitty cat” as the students labelled her, and begs her to save Jin hyeong. After some cracking down, Su gang also finds out who the kitty cat was, and decides to go against si min by planning a match at the school festival, only to notice that everyone was supporting si min, and now FINALLY AFTER ALL THE BS SU GANG GETS ARRESTED AND WHEN HE’S ASKED WHY HE DID ALL THE VIOLENCE, HE REPLIES THAT HE JUST DID IT FOR FUN. LIKE IT WOULDVE BEEN SO GOODD IF SU GANG JUST HAD A TAD BIT MORE DEPTH. SOME JUICY BACKSTORY, A TRAUMATIC CHILDHOOD, ANYTHING WOULDVE WORKED, BECAUSE SU GANG JUST SEEMED A LITTLE BLAND TO ME BUT GREAT MOVIE OVERALL.
